Reasons Why You Should Hire a Professional Cleaner at the End of your Tenancy

Are you at the end of your lease? If so, check your rental agreement to see if you are responsible for providing an end of tenancy cleaning. An end of tenancy cleaning goes beyond simply cleaning the floors and doing some light dusting. You’re responsible for lifting stains out of carpet, wiping scuff marks off of walls, cleaning out appliances, and more. Basically, you’re going to need to ensure that the house is spotless. If your landlord’s Toronto property management company isn’t satisfied with the state of your house, you probably won’t get your security deposit back.

To make sure your house meets the standards of a professional end of tenancy clean, consider hiring a cleaning company. A cleaning company that specializes in end of tenancy cleaning will have a checklist of tasks to complete and ensure that no necessary cleaning is overlooked. If you’re not sure if a cleaning service is worth it, keep reading for six ways that they can help you at the end of your tenancy.

They’ll complete all basic cleaning

You’ve probably already guessed that you’ll need to dust each room and vacuum or scrub your floors. A cleaning company will do that for you, as well as other routine cleaning tasks such as cleaning windows, wiping down counters, and getting rid of cobwebs. They’ll go to each bedroom and other common living spaces to make sure they’re free of any dirt and debris.

They’ll get rid of mold, mildew, and limescale

Even if you’re regularly cleaning your bathroom, there is a chance that mold and mildew are growing in the fine crevices of your tiles or within your shower head. And you likely have pesky limescale rings within your shower, sink, or toilet. A professional cleaning service will scrub your tiles and bathroom fixtures until they shine. If the idea of cleaning behind your toilet grosses you out, don’t worry. They’ll do that too.

They’ll pay special attention to appliances

Cleaning your fridge, freezer, washer, dryer, dishwasher, and oven are all a necessary part of end of tenancy cleaning. If you’re not sure what it takes to defrost your freezer or get the grime out of your oven, you’re not alone. The good news is that professional cleaners have the necessary knowledge and equipment to do it for you. They’ll remove any old food from your fridge, completely clean the interior, and defrost the freezer and fridge. They’ll get rid of any mold, mildew, or food buildup within your dishwasher. And they’ll completely get rid of any grease that is on or in the oven. Dismantling appliances isn’t easy, but a cleaning service will take out and clean any removable parts from every appliance to ensure there isn’t any hidden mold, mildew, or debris. They’ll clean all glass services

Don’t forget the mirrors and windows! Professional cleaners will get rid of any smudges and fingerprints from any glass surface that is within the house. They’ll take care not to leave any streaks behind. If the outsides of your windows are dirty, most companies will clean those as well for an additional fee. While they’re cleaning the glass of your windows, they’ll also get rid of any dust on the blinds and will wipe down the window frames.

They’ll steam the carpet

Even carpets that are regularly vacuumed tend to get dirt and debris stuck within their fibers, which can lead to them looking dingy. And if you have kids or pets, there’s a chance that you have some unwanted stains on the carpet. A professional cleaning service can steam clean the carpets and rugs throughout the house. This will help dislodge any dirt or debris stuck within the fibers, leaving the carpets and rugs looking fresh and clean.

They’ll clean the furniture

An end of tenancy cleaning isn’t just about the house. If your rental came with furniture, the professional cleaners will clean that too. They’ll dust and polish wooden furniture, wipe down any glass tabletops, dust lamps, and even vacuum the upholstery. If you have any stains on couches or chairs, let the cleaners know. Most companies are willing to do deeper cleans on upholstery for an additional fee, which can help remove any stains or unwanted smells.
